Opening Night at the Westmoreland Symphony Orchestra

Covington Investment Advisors, Inc. sponsored the opening night of the Westmoreland Symphony Orchestra’s forty-seventh season on Saturday, October 24, 2015.  Patrick Wallace, President of Covington, is pictured above with Kim Dickert-Wallace on his left and Covington’s Cindy Jones and Daniel Messmer.  The Ligonier Investment firm and the Wallace’s are pleased to support the arts and cultural heritage that makes Westmoreland County a special place.

 

 

The WSO’s season opening concert featured violin virtuoso, Yevgeny Kutik, performing Brahms’ Violin Concerto in D Major.  Mr. Kutik emigrated from Minsk, Belarus to the United States at the age of five.  He has studied the violin since arriving in America and has performed with the Boston Pops and the Tanglewood Music Center Orchestra.  Mr. Kutik has also recorded and released a number of CD’s including “Music from the Suitcase: A Collection of Russian Miniatures.”

 

 

Saturday’s program, conducted by Artistic Director Daniel Meyer, also included Golijov’s Sidereus and Schumann’s Symphony No 4 in d minor.  The WSO has a diverse season lined up with works from holiday favorites to Mozart.  The schedule can be found at the WSO website:  http://westmorelandsymphony.org/.
